Crawlspace foundation repair services focus on addressing issues beneath a building’s main structure, specifically in the crawlspace area. These services typically involve inspecting the foundation, identifying problems such as sagging or uneven support beams, and implementing solutions like replacing damaged joists, installing new support piers, or reinforcing existing supports. The goal is to restore stability and ensure the foundation can adequately support the weight of the home or building above. Proper repair work can help prevent further structural damage and maintain the integrity of the property over time.
Many common problems addressed by crawlspace foundation repair include settling or shifting of the foundation, which can lead to uneven floors, cracks in walls, or gaps around doors and windows. Moisture infiltration, mold growth, and pest infestations are also frequently mitigated through these services, as they often stem from compromised or poorly maintained crawlspaces. By correcting foundation issues and improving moisture control, repair specialists help preserve the property's value and reduce the risk of costly future repairs.
Properties that typically utilize crawlspace foundation repair services include older homes built on pier and beam foundations, as well as newer structures with crawlspaces designed for easier access to plumbing, wiring, and HVAC systems. These services are also relevant for properties experiencing signs of foundation distress, such as noticeable unevenness, sagging floors, or visible cracks. Both residential and commercial buildings with crawlspace foundations may require professional assessment and repair to maintain structural safety and stability.

Foundation Repair Cost - The typical cost for crawlspace foundation repairs ranges from $1,500 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and required solutions. For example, minor leveling might cost around $1,500, while extensive underpinning could reach $7,000 or more.
Repair Method Expenses - The cost varies based on the repair method used, such as pier and beam stabilization or concrete underpinning. Pier and beam repairs often fall between $2,000 and $5,000, while full underpinning can exceed $8,000.
Factors Influencing Costs - Factors like soil conditions, crawlspace size, and the presence of moisture issues influence repair costs. These variables can cause prices to fluctuate significantly across different projects.
Additional Charges - Additional costs may include moisture barrier installation, vent repairs, or insulation upgrades, which can add $500 to $2,000 to the overall expense. Contact local pros for precise est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of crawlspace fo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in the foundation, uneven or sagging floors, musty odors, and increased pest activity in the home.
How can crawlspace foundation problems be repaired? Local service providers typically offer solutions such as foundation leveling, pier and beam repairs, or reinforcement to stabilize and restore the crawlspace.
Is crawlspace encapsulation related to foundation repair? While encapsulation focuses on moisture control, it can complement foundation repair efforts by preventing further damage caused by excess humidity and moisture.
What causes crawlspace foundation damage? Factors include soil shifting, moisture infiltration, poor drainage, and seasonal temperature changes that lead to expansion and contraction of the soil.
How long does crawlspace foundation repair usually take? Repair duration varies based on the extent of damage, but most projects can be completed within a few days by local contractors.
